Two friends of Boston Marathon bombing suspect Dzhokhar Tsarnaev have pleaded not guilty to charges they hindered the investigation into the deadly attack. 19-year-old Robel Phillipos was indicted last month on two counts of lying to authorities. In a statement following an arraignment for him and fellow suspect Dias Kadyrbayev yesterday, lawyers said the indictment makes it clear Phillipos had nothing to do with destroying evidence.
